The History of the Friularo of Bagnoli

The history of this special wine dates back to the Romans, who brought the art of winemaking to the Veneto region. The soils around Bagnoli, a charming village in the province of Padua, proved particularly suitable for growing grapes. Friularo di Bagnoli was first mentioned in writing in the 13th century and achieved the prestigious DOCG designation in 2011, the highest level of quality for Italian wines.

The Peculiarities of the Land

The unique soil conditions in Bagnoli give Friularo its distinctive character. The combination of clay-rich soils and limestone deposits creates ideal conditions for growing the native Raboso grape. This grape is the main ingredient in Friularo di Bagnoli and gives it its unmistakable flavor and intense red color.

The Taste of Bagnoli's Friularo

A sip of Friularo di Bagnoli is a feast for the senses. This wine is characterized by a rich bouquet of aromas, including red fruits, plums, spices, and a subtle hint of vanilla. On the palate, it is full-bodied and velvety with well-balanced tannins. It pairs perfectly with robust dishes and cheeses.

Frequently Asked Questions

Where does the name "Friularo di Bagnoli" come from?

The name "Friularo" comes from the native "Raboso" grape variety, grown in the region around Bagnoli.

Which dishes pair well with Friularo di Bagnoli?

Friularo di Bagnoli pairs excellently with robust dishes such as grilled meat, game, and mature cheeses.

Are there different vintages of Friularo di Bagnoli?

Yes, several wineries in Bagnoli produce Friularo wines in different vintages and styles.

How long should Friularo di Bagnoli be kept?

Friularo di Bagnoli can be stored for a long time and often gains complexity with age. Some vintages can be kept for over ten years.
